Sheela Kishku Rapaj

(IAS | Jharkhand | 1982)
Divisional Commissioner
Sheela Kishku Rapaj, born on March 12, 1951, is a retired Indian Administrative Service officer from the 1982 batch, Jharkhand cadre. She holds graduate education and a postgraduate degree in Economics. Throughout her career, she served in various capacities including Principal Secretary, Secretary, Divisional Commissioner, Director, Commissioner, Deputy Commissioner, Additional Secretary, Joint Secretary, Deputy Development Commissioner, Programme Officer, Assistant Director, and Sub-Divisional Officer. Her most recent position was Divisional Commissioner from July 12, 2010, to March 31, 2011.
